Starting from the Ogwen Valley, we’ll ascend via Afon Llugwy and a short scrambly section up to Pen Yr Ole Wen’s summit. With views across Ogwen and Eryri our skywalk begins… six major 900-1000m peaks over a mile distance with no significant loss of height.

In addition to Pen Yr Ole Wen, this classic route will take us across to Carnedd Fach, Carnedd Dafydd, Ysgolion Duon, and the highest point of the day Carnedd Llewelyn, before crossing Bwlch Eryl Farchog and climbing our final summit Pen yr Helgi Du. A steady descent brings us back to the A5, completing our full Carneddau mountain circuit. This is a true high-level traverse - once we gain the Carneddau ridge, although never technical, it’s continuous, committing mountain terrain and big mountain views all the way; a fitting Eryri tribute to support the BMC’s Big Walking Weekend.

What to Bring

We’ll cover a range of terrains, so please ensure you are well-prepared with appropriate gear.

Footwear: Sturdy, water-resistant hiking boots or shoes with good grip.

Clothing: Dress in layers, including a warm layer and waterproofs, as conditions can vary; bring a hat and gloves.

Food and Drink: Bring enough food and water for a full day’s walk; there will be no places to purchase refreshments en route.

Other Essentials: Although we plan to finish within daylight hours, carrying a small torch or head torch is advisable for emergencies. Sun cream is advisable on warmer days.
